quadrilateral efgh is similar to quadrilateral ijkl. find li. round your answer to the nearest tenth if necessary. figures are not drawn to scale.
Step1: Identify corresponding sides
Since quadrilateral \(EFGH\) is similar to quadrilateral \(IJKL\), the corresponding sides are proportional. So, \(\frac{EH}{LI}=\frac{HG}{LK}\). We know \(EH = 20\), \(HG = 11\), and \(LK = 41\). Let \(LI=x\).
Step2: Set up the proportion
Substitute the known values into the proportion: \(\frac{20}{x}=\frac{11}{41}\).
Step3: Cross - multiply to solve for \(x\)
Cross - multiplying gives us \(11x=20\times41\). Calculate \(20\times41 = 820\), so the equation becomes \(11x = 820\).
Step4: Solve for \(x\)
Divide both sides of the equation by 11: \(x=\frac{820}{11}\approx74.5\) (rounded to the nearest tenth).
